    Downtown redevelopment: From loaves to lofts

    Excitement overtakes Jeff LaPour's normally reserved, Midwestern demeanor as the industrial developer pushes open the stiff front door leading into his newest acquisition. Flipping a light switch in a front office of the former Holsum Bread building, 299 W. Charleston Blvd., LaPour launches into his novel plan to transform the 50-year-old bakery into The Holsum Lofts, a mixed-used facility with art galleries, offices, a retail boutique, cafe and live-and-work lofts.

    Woodcock guides firm to the top

    Jack Woodcock knows what it takes to build a small realty office into one of the largest realty companies in the nation. That's what he and his partners, Mark Miscevic and Steve Schneider, did in 1979 when they founded the Americana Group in Las Vegas.
